The concept of a forum for the capitalist world's major industrialized countries emerged before the 1973 oil crisis. G7 Leaders’ Summit 2024. The G7 Leaders' Summit in 2024 is presided over by the UK and aims to unite leading democracies to help the world build back better from the COVID-19 pandemic and create a greener, more prosperous future.
